Near brush with death at faulty Birkdale train crossing

A motorist had a brush with death on Thursday night (January 12) when a faulty train crossing failed to alert him to an oncoming train.

The man, who didn’t want to be named, was travelling down Crescent Road in birkdale when a train came hurtling through the crossing without warning.

The barrier and warning lifts had failed to activate. If it wasn’t for the drivers quick thinking, he would have been killed.

Resort resident, Robert Hemmings told OTSNews.co.uk : “It was about five to nine and as I approached the crossing a train came straight across travelling from hillside towards Southport. There were no warnings and no lights flashing.

“I immediately stopped and called the emergency telephone at the crossing but Merseyrail said there had been no fault reported.

“Shortly afterwards the police turned up.”
